Basewars is great. Might be even better for 3 players though.

Double Dragon 3, if you want to play a beat em up. You can tweak the difficulty level with game genie codes if you find it too hard, though it really isn't.

There's a version of archon. the feel of the battles is a bit different, but the basic formula is similar.

If you're looking for a 2 player simultaneous platformer, there's also chip and dale.

There's the tengen version of tetris which has not only a 2 player versus mode, but also co-op.

Mario Bros. is an obvious one. It's both competitive and co-operative at the same time. On the one hand you're going to want to clear levels, but on the other hand you want to get more points than the other player, so it can be tempting to flip a Koopa shell just as your opponent tries to kick it out.
